AI Helps Tackle Allergy Risks
Bloomberg Technology· 2025-11-26 20:10
Core Problem & Solution - The company addresses the challenge of providing accurate and accessible allergen and dietary information in restaurants, where current word-of-mouth systems are insufficient, as 54% of allergic reactions in restaurants occur after staff notification [2][8] - The company offers a personalized menu solution powered by large language models that ingest menu, recipe, and product information to identify allergens and dietary requirements, allowing consumers to see what they can and cannot eat based on their individual needs [3][4][10] - The technology uses structured ingredient and supplier data, and a dietician team provides quality assurance and manual intervention in cases of uncertainty, mitigating the risk of hallucinations [6] Market Opportunity & Growth - There are 173 million Americans with food allergies or dietary requirements, indicating a significant market for personalized menu solutions [3] - California's Senate Bill 68, effective July 26, mandates major restaurant chains (20+ locations nationwide, with at least one in California) to provide detailed allergen information, driving increased adoption of digital solutions like the company's QR code-based system [11][12] - Restaurants prefer digital solutions for allergen labeling, leading to increased engagement with the company [14] Business Model & Partnerships - The company partners with restaurant chains and food service operators, integrating their technology via QR codes, digital links on websites, and physical menus [9][10] - Consumers scan the QR code to create a dietary profile with over 150 allergens and dietary requirements, receiving personalized menu information [10] Risk Mitigation - The company argues that not having any documentation on allergens poses a higher legal risk than using their technology [7] - The company's system learns and improves over time with inputs from dietitians, enhancing accuracy [7]

Apple Cuts Jobs Across Its Sales Organization
Bloomberg Technology· 2025-11-25 20:05
Layoff Details - Apple eliminated several dozen sales roles, impacting account executives for government agencies and university systems, as well as those managing briefing centers [1][2][3] - The layoffs are considered rare for Apple [1][4] Strategic Shift - Apple is streamlining its sales approach to businesses, schools, and governments [1] - The company aims to create more efficiency and cut costs [6] - A significant portion of sales already occurs through third-party retailers (the channel) [4][6] - Apple states it is continuing to hire and affected employees can apply for new roles [5] AI Impact - The layoffs are primarily attributed to cost-cutting and efficiency, not directly related to artificial intelligence [6] - Previous AI-related job cuts involved the self-driving car project, with some employees moved to generative AI [7]

IonQ, Heven AeroTech Partner on Quantum-Enabled Drones
Bloomberg Technology· 2025-11-24 20:33
Quantum Technology & Drone Integration - Quantum technology is being integrated into drones to complete the four theaters (land, sea, space, air) for quantum networking, computing, and sensing [1][2][3] - The company is partnering with Heaven, a drone company, to pioneer quantum networking communications between drones [3][4] - Quantum computers will be used to coordinate drone fleets, enact surveillance, and perform early signal detection using satellite imagery [5] - Quantum sensors will be embedded in drone platforms for positioning, navigation, and timing advancements [5] Quantum Computing Advancements - The company claims to have pioneered every aspect of quantum computing, networking, and sensing for 30 years [6][8] - The company achieved 99.99% fidelity (four nines of fidelity) with its qubits [9] - A 20x speedup was achieved in computation, turning almost a month of classical computation into just a day and a half [7][9] - Portions of a problem were sped up by 656 times compared to classical approaches [9] - The new computer, Tempo, is claimed to be 260 million times more powerful than 4K [10] Company Positioning & Market Presence - The company considers itself a pioneering company in quantum computing, being the first public company in the space [6][7] - The company raised $3 billion between July and October [12] - The company views being public as a natural part of its evolution, enabling communication and credibility to drive government and commercial traction [12]
